Grows to become a small tree with a compact spherical crown. Depending on the site of the graft it attains a height of 3.5 - 5 m. The crown grows to approx. 1.5 - 2 m wide and at a later age has a tendency to droop somewhat. The bark turns from grey to dark reddish-brown: young twigs have a silver-grey colour. The fairly small dark green leaves are ovoid to obovate and measure 3-5 cm. In the autumn they turn bronze-red to orange-yellow. The tree produces white single flowers in April. They grow in bundles of 2 to 4. The round red fruits, measuring approx. 1 cm, do not appear very often. The tree requires fertile and humid soil.

Prunus ×eminens 'Umbraculifera' is average growing and can eventually reach a height of 3.5 - 5 m, depending on the site and climate conditions.
The leaves of Prunus ×eminens 'Umbraculifera' turn yellow, orange in autumn.
The right time to plant Prunus ×eminens 'Umbraculifera' is during the dormancy period. In Western Europe, Prunus ×eminens 'Umbraculifera' with root balls can generally be planted from mid-November to late April, although this depends strongly on the climatic conditions and the species of tree.
